What is the Patient Information Form?
The Patient Information Form serves as a critical component in the healthcare system, designed to streamline the patient intake process. This healthcare intake form collects vital data including patient demographics, medical history, and insurance information.
Healthcare providers utilize this form not only for patient registration but also to facilitate billing processes. Accurate and organized information is key for effective treatment and billing accuracy.
Purpose and Benefits of the Patient Information Form
This medical history form is essential for several reasons. It significantly enhances the efficiency of patient registration, ensuring that healthcare providers can access comprehensive medical information before appointments.
Additionally, the structured data collected from patients aids in reducing billing errors by ensuring accurate insurance information. Overall, before a visit, this patient registration form prepares both patients and providers for a smoother interaction.
Key Features of the Patient Information Form
The Patient Information Form includes several crucial sections. These encompass personal details like name and contact information, emergency contacts for unforeseen circumstances, physician details for continuity of care, and comprehensive insurance information.
Special considerations address unique situations such as Medicare and Workers Compensation. The form is designed to be user-friendly, featuring fillable sections that enhance accessibility and completion ease.
Who Needs to Complete the Patient Information Form?
Various individuals are required to fill out this healthcare patient form, particularly when visiting healthcare providers for the first time. New patients, in particular, must complete the form to ensure that providers have all necessary information for their ongoing care.
Returning patients may need to update their details based on recent life changes or health updates. The necessity also varies with the healthcare context, such as during annual check-ups or in emergencies where rapid access to prior medical information is crucial.
